I Escaped from the Gestapo is a 1943 film from King Brothers Productions, directed by Harold Young about a forger forced to work for Nazi spies. It stars Dean Jagger, Mary Brian and John Carradine.

After freeing Lane's mother from her Gestapo guard, the FBI hunts down the saboteurs' headquarters and arrives at the park just as Martin, who has discovered Lane's plot, is about to kill Lane and Helen.
